What is the difference between Fun Manager vs Event Coordinator?

AspectFun ManagerEvent Coordinator
Primary RoleDesigns and manages entertainment and activities to ensure guest enjoymentPlans, organizes, and executes events from start to finish
Work EnvironmentAmusement parks, resorts, entertainment venuesConferences, weddings, corporate events
Required SkillsCreativity, customer service, activity planningOrganization, communication, logistics management
Common CertificationsEvent planning, hospitality certifications often preferredEvent planning certifications, hospitality experience

While both roles focus on creating enjoyable experiences, a Fun Manager primarily oversees entertainment activities to enhance guest satisfaction, whereas an Event Coordinator manages the overall planning and execution of specific events. The roles often overlap in hospitality settings but differ in scope and focus.

What are Fun Managers?

Fun Managers are professionals responsible for creating and organizing enjoyable activities and events within a company or organization. Their main goal is to boost employee morale, foster team building, and enhance workplace culture by planning social events, games, and celebrations. Fun Managers often work closely with human resources and leadership teams to ensure activities align with the company's values and engage all employees. Their role can vary from organizing small in-office events to planning large corporate retreats or themed parties.

Description

Primary Job Duties:
    Coordinates game room operations, procedures, safety guidelines, and daily activities.
    Oversees team members ensuring all policies, procedures, safety, and daily activities are to standard.
    Oversees and maintains open communication with hourly team members and fellow department managers.
    Follows instructions and requests by upper level management.
    Oversees cost controls in game room, i.e. labor, redemption, and game parts.
    Enforces policies and procedures relating to problems and emergencies that might occur during business operations.
    Ensures compliance with company policies and procedures and applicable state and federal employment laws.
    Oversees and trains team members on the maintenance of company property including the facilities' cleanliness and maintenance.
    Reviews applicants' qualifications, interviews, and hires part-time staff.
    Follows through in obtaining required work permits.
    Completes counseling, work related injury paperwork, and status changes in a timely and accurate manner consistent with policies and procedures.
    Plans, assigns, and directs work, appraising performance, rewarding and disciplining team members, addressing complaints, and resolving problems where necessary.
    Maintains necessary inventory and orders department supplies.

Requirements

Physical Requirements:
    Standing for long periods of time with frequent bending and turning
    Must be able to lift 40 lbs
Special Requirements:
    Must be at least 18 years old
    Obtain training certification per company policy
    Must possess a valid TABC or other legal license to sell/serve alcohol per local code
